ایجاد سوال
dark_mode
0 دوستدار 0 امتیاز منفی
10 visibility
موضوع: آفیس توسط:

Alec دارای محدوده ای از سلول ها است که می تواند دارای هر دو مقدار صحیح (23) و اعشاری (23.4) باشد. او به فرمولی نیاز دارد که حداقل مقدار فقط اعداد صحیح در محدوده را برگرداند. هر عدد اعشاری در محدوده باید توسط فرمول به طور کامل نادیده گرفته شود. باید یک فرمول باشد. یک ماکرو برای نیازهای الکس قابل اجرا نخواهد بود.

اگر مشکلی ندارید از ستون کمکی استفاده کنید، به راحتی می توانید بفهمید که آیا مقدار یک interger است یا خیر. تنها کاری که باید انجام دهید این است که از فرمولی مانند این در ستون کمکی استفاده کنید:

=IF(A1=INT(A1),A1,"")

چیزی که در نهایت به آن می رسید فقط اعداد صحیح است، با مقادیر اعشاری که با جاهای خالی جایگزین می شوند. سپس می توانید از تابع MIN در ستون کمکی برای تعیین حداقل آن مقادیر صحیح استفاده کنید.

اگر نمی توانید از ستون کمکی استفاده کنید، بهترین راه استفاده از فرمول آرایه است. برای لحظه ای فرض کنید که محدوده سلول های شما A1:A100 باشد. می توانید از یکی از فرمول های زیر استفاده کنید:

=MIN(IF(INT(A1:A100)=A1:A100,A1:A100))

به یاد داشته باشید که این یک فرمول آرایه است. این بدان معناست که شما نباید با فشردن Enter وارد آن شوید ، بلکه باید از Ctrl+Shift+Enter استفاده کنید .

اگر ترجیح می دهید از فرمول های آرایه استفاده نکنید و از اکسل 2010 یا نسخه جدیدتر استفاده می کنید، می توانید از فرمول مبتنی بر تابع AGGREGATE استفاده کنید:

=AGGREGATE(15,6,A1:A100/(A1:A100=INT(A1:A100)),1)

پارامترهای مختلف ممکن برای استفاده با تابع AGGREGATE بسیار زیاد است که نمی توان در اینجا فهرست کرد، اما در این مورد، پارامتر اول (15) نشان می دهد که شما می خواهید تابع SMALL اعمال شود، پارامتر دوم (6) نشان می دهد که می خواهید مقادیر خطا نادیده گرفته شود، پارامتر سوم آرایه ای برای ارزیابی است و پارامتر چهارم (1) نشان می دهد که ما می خواهیم اولین نتیجه برای SMALL برگردانده شود.

اگر خواستی، با این لینک از ما حمایت کن

پاسخ شما

looks_5نام شما برای نمایش - اختیاری
حریم شخصی : آدرس ایمیل شما محفوظ میماند و برای استفاده های تجاری و تبلیغاتی به کار نمی رود
عدد چهار رقمی در تصویر را وارد کنید

برای جلوگیری از این تایید در آینده, لطفا وارد شده یا ثبت نام کنید.
اگر حساب گوگل دارید به راحتی وارید شوید

0 پاسخ وجود دارد

سوال مشابهی یافت نشد

برای دسترسی راحت به مطالب سایت ، اپلیکیشن سایت را نصب کنید
و لطفا بعد از نصب امتیاز دهید. با تشکر از حمایت شما

23.2k سوال

8.5k پاسخ

608 دیدگاه

9.7k کاربر

118 نفر آنلاین
0 عضو و 118 مهمان در سایت حاضرند
بازدید امروز: 24019
بازدید دیروز: 22514
بازدید کل: 15171219
...